Hill-based dissimilarity indices and null models for analysis of microbial community assembly
BACKGROUND: High-throughput amplicon sequencing of marker genes, such as the 16S rRNA gene in Bacteria and Archaea, provides a wealth of information about the composition of microbial communities.
